THE ROLE
The Hygiene Operative will be responsible for carrying out scheduled cleaning and hygiene duties across production shop floor and equipment. The role supports safe and efficient site operations by ensuring all hygiene standards are consistently met.
This position requires a reliable and detail-focused individual who can follow procedures and work safely within a manufacturing environment.
KEY RESPONSIBILITIES
Carry out routine hygiene and cleaning tasks in designated production and site areas
Clean production equipment, floors and work surfaces in line with hygiene schedules
Use cleaning equipment, machinery, and approved chemicals safely and correctly
Follow site hygiene procedures, risk assessments, and safe systems of work
Complete cleaning records and documentation accurately
Adhere to all health & safety and hygiene policies at all times
Empty waste bins and manage waste disposal as required
Report any hygiene, safety, or maintenance issues to supervisors promptly
Work alongside production teams to ensure cleaning activities support operational requirements
